The Northern Superchargers became the third English franchise overall to win the PC Champions League after Manchester CC (CL III) and Liverpool Lightning (CL VI) and the first to do so in almost a decade and a half. Led by the talismanic Ben Stokes, they completed a dominant campaign winning eight out of nine matches in the tournament with some brilliant performances over the course of the season from Shubman Gill, Harry Brook, Reece Topley and Fakhar Zaman. Stokes despite not being his best with either bat or ball marshaled his troops expertly and occasionally chipped in at crucial moments such as his wicket of Steve Smith in the final. They did not enjoy the best of form from either Stokes or the likes of Adil Rashid, Mitchell Starc and Tom Banton, but a more than handy cameo appearance from Trent Boult in their lineup for the semi-final and final went a long way towards filling those gaps.

The last time the Champions League was hosted in the Americas, it was a Zimbabwean franchise in the Manicaland Bulls who stunned everyone to claim the title in CL X. History very nearly repeated itself as the Southern Rocks, originating from the same Zimbabwe Premier League very nearly ended up emulating their predecessors but for one bad passage of play that arguably cost them the game after dominating three fourths of the game. They weren't the most consistent side over the course of the tournament, but certainly had their moments due to a prolific batting lineup featuring three of the 'Fab Four' of the 2010s in Steven Smith, Kane Williamson and Virat Kohli which evoked comparisons with the former Sydney Roosters when they posted a CL record 387 at Texas. Who knows what could have happened had Kohli come anywhere close to replicating his world-beating form for KKR or if Tom Curran had been eligible for the final; that last bit certainly hurt them far more with their lower-order being rendered threadbare in his absence.

Despite being on the losing side, there was no player more deserving to be named Player of the Match than Sam Curran whose 5 for 41 followed by a sublime 68 off 58 balls opening the batting in the absence of any other viable options for his team - an all-round performance that ought to go straight into CL folklore. Judging by his expression, he would much rather have had a winners' medal but nevertheless, it is a rare feat to lose a final and still be handed such an honor.

As for the Player of the Tournament, there were quite a few claimants such as Kane Williamson, who scored 578 runs at 82.57 for the Rocks and Virat Kohli, with his Bradman-esque 705 runs at 88.13 for KKR - the second highest tally for a single franchise in a CL season after his own 709 at 118.17 from CL XI for the Centurion Lions a decade ago. However, a less than ideal return for the Rocks for whom he could aggregate only 165 runs in 7 innings at a Zak Crawley-esque average of 23.57 saw him benched for the final and eventually killed off his chances, along with Williamson somewhat unfortunately. It was Kagiso Rabada who would go on to claim that honor for CL XXI for a claiming a staggering 35 wickets overall at just 20.11 apiece, in the process leading not one but two different teams i.e the Southern Rocks and Sunrisers Eastern Cape to the knockouts with his efforts. It still wasn't enough to win him a CL winners' medal, but nevertheless saw him join an elite list featuring the likes of Morne Morkel (44), Dale Steyn (42), Kemar Roach (40) and Mitchell Johnson (37) among bowlers to have aggregated more than 35 wickets in a CL season.
